http 请求报文 转载 mob604756ed02fe 2018-12-24 23:10:00 文章标签 HTTP 请求 报文 文章分类 代码人生 1、报文 2、http请求方法 restful接口post:创建put:更新 作者:孟繁贵 本文章为转载内容,我们尊重原作者对文章享有的著作权。如有内容错误或侵权问题,欢迎原作者联系我们进行内容更正或删除文章。 赞 收藏 评论 分享 举报 上一篇:Java中的http相关的库:httpclient/httpcore/okhttp/http-request 下一篇:使用CompletableFuture实现业务服务的异步调用 提问和评论都可以,用心的回复会被更多人看到 评论 发布评论 全部评论 () 最热 最新 相关文章 【前端】代码Git提交规范之约定式提交和Commitizen简化提交流程 在我们项目中,采用 git 作为版本控制工具。当我们提交代码时,我们被要求提供一个描述信息。然而,由于每个人的理解和表达方式不同,提交信息的多样性有时会导致信息的模糊和不明确。这不仅影响了代码的可追溯性,还可能隐藏潜在的风险。因此,为了提高团队的协作效率和代码质量,我们需要建立一套统一的提交规范 git 前端 代码格式 前端代码样式 git提交错了?别慌,直接删除提交记录 git提交错了?别慌,直接删除提交记录 git 远程仓库 推送 芝麻http/品易http/太阳http/极光http退市后,还有哪家好用推荐? 相信,已经有不少程序员朋友在讨论芝麻HTTP、品易HTTP、太阳HTTP和极光HTTP退市的消息。说实话,芝麻系HTTP代理服务商在代理IP圈子里可以说是有举足轻重的位置,曾经也是吸引了不少用户的青睐。2个月前它们的退市可以说让代理IP整个市场无论是用户、还是同行都震惊了。一、芝麻HTTP系退市有什么影响?使用代理IP的主要目的,基本上就是为了完成一些开发任务,比如写爬虫、做数据采集、进行多端AP IP HTTP 代理服务 HTTP报文 HTTP报文 用于HTTP协议交互的信息被称为HTTP报文。客户端的HTTP报文叫请求报文,服务端的HTTP报文叫响应报文。 请求报文 是由请求行(请求方法、协议版本)、请求首部(请求URI、客户端信息等)和内容实体(用户信息和资源信息等,可为空)构成。 响应报文 是由状态行(协议版本、状态码)、响 服务器 客户端 首部 HTTP请求报文和HTTP响应报文 HTTP报文是面向文本的,报文中的每一个字段都是一些ASCII码串,各个字段的长度是不确定的。HTTP有两类报文:请求报文和响应报文。 HTTP请求报文 一个HTTP请求报文由请求行(request line)、请求头部(header)、空行和请求数据4个部分组成,下图给出了请求报文的一般格式。 o 数据 服务器 请求头 客户端 请求数据 HTTP 报文 之 HTTP 首部 首部和方法配合工作,共同决定了客户端和服务器能做什么事情。在请求和响应报文中都可以用首部来提供信息,有些首部是某种报文专用的,有些首部则更通用一些。可以将首部分为五个主要的类型。通用首部:这些是客户端和服务器都可以使用的通用首部。可以在客户端、服务器 和 其他应用程序之间提供一些非常有用的通用功能。比如,Date 首部就是一个通用首部,每一端都可以用它来说明构建报文的时间和日期。请求首部:从名字中 HTTP 报文 2.3 HTTP报文 报文是指以一定格式组织起来的数据,分为请求报文和响应 请求报文 响应报文 状态码 http请求报文 一,一次完整的http连接1,建立连接:接收或拒绝连接请求 2,接收请求:接收客户端请求报文中对某资源的一次请求的过程Web访问响应模型(Web I/O)单进程I/O模型:启动一个进程处理用户请求,而且一次只处理一个,多个请求被串行响应多进程I/O模型:并行启动多个进程,每个进程响应一个连接请求复用I/O结构:启动一个进程,同时响应N个连接请求实现方法:多线程模型和事件驱动多线程模型:一 httpd (转载)HTTP报文 TP请求报文由3部分组成(请求行+请求头+请求体):下面是一个实际的请求报文:①是请求方法,GET和POST是最常见的HTTP方法,除此以外还包括DELETE、HEAD、OPTIONS、PUT、TRACE。不过,当前的大多数浏览器只支持GET和POST,Spring 3.0提供了一个HiddenHttpMethodFilt 客户端 服务端 请求报文 HTTP报文浅析 文章目录HTTP报文浅析1 请求报文格式说明1)请求行——GET、POST2)请求头部3)空行4)请求包体2 响应报文格式说明1)状态行2)响应头部3)空行4)响应包体HTTP报文浅析1 请求报文格式说明HTTP 请求报文由请求行、请求头部、空行、请求包体4个部分组成,如下图所示:1)请求行——GET、POST请求行由方法字段、URL 字段 和HTTP 协议版本字段 3 个部分组成,他们之间使用空格隔开。常用的 HTTP 请求方法有 GET、POST。GET:当客户端要从服务器中读取某个资 HTTP 报文浅析 HTTP报文详解 原出处:http://lvwenwen.iteye.com/blog/1570468引用学习Web开发不好好学习HTTP报文,将会“打拳不练功,到老一场空”,你花在犯迷糊上的时间比你沉下心来学习HTTP的时间肯定会多很多。HTTP请求报文解剖HTTP请求报文由3部分组成(请求行+请求头+请求体):下... http requet response 客户端 服务端 HTTP 报文 之 HTTP 方法 注意,并不是每个服务器都实现了所有的方法。如果一台服务器要与 HTTP 1.1 兼容,那么只要为其资源实现 GET 方法和 HEAD 方法就可以了。GETGET 是最常见的方法。通常用于请求服务器发送某个资源。HTTP/1.1 要求服务器实现此方法。HEADHEAD 方法与 GET 方法的行为很类似,但服务器在响应中只返回首部。不会返回实体的主体部分。这就允许客户端在未获取实际资源的情况下,对资源 HTTP 报文 java 报文 解析未知结构json java解析http报文 本文使用 java.nio.channels 中的类实现了一个简陋的 Http 服务器。实现了网络 IO 逻辑与业务逻辑分离,分别运行在 IO 线程和 业务线程池中。HTTP 是基于 TCP 协议之上的半双工通信协议,客户端向服务端发起请求,服务端处理完成后,给出响应。HTTP 报文主要由三部分构成:起始行,首部,主体。其中起始行是必须的,首部和主体都是非 java 报文 解析未知结构json Http NIO Java 首部 javascript报文 http 报文 当前服务端和客户端的交互,都是通过http 协议交互的,那么一个http 具体包含哪些内容呢,今天我们就来了解一下。 HTTP有两种报文:请求报文和响应报文,具体介绍如下HTTP请求报文 HTTP请求报文主要包括请求行、请求头部以及请求的数据(实体)三部分 请求行(HTTP请求报文的第一行) 请求行由方法字段、URL字段和HTTP协议版本字段。其中,方法字段严格 javascript报文 请求报文 http报文 HTTP 字段 HTTP 03 HTTP 报文头 客户端的HTTP报文, 叫做请求报文 服务器端的叫做 响应报文. HTTP 报文本身是由多行 (用 CR+LF 作换行符) 数据构成的字符串文本. HTTP 报文大致分为报文首部 和 报文主体 两部分. 请求报文及响应报文的结构 在传输的过程中, 还可以对报文进行压缩和编码. 另外要对报文进行分块, 服务器 重定向 状态码 请求报文 响应报文 3.1 HTTP报文 三、HTTP报文内的 HTTP信息 HTTP通信过程包括从客户端发往服务器端的请求及从服务器端返回客户端的响应。 3.1 HTTP报文 用于HTTP协议交互的信息被称为 HTTP报文。请求端(客户端)的 HTTP报文叫做请求报文,响应端(服务器端)的叫做响应报文。HTTP 报文本身是由多行(用 ... 客户端 服务器端 响应报文 数据 首部 HTTP报文01 #xiaodeng#HTTP报文01#HTTP权威指南 45报文向下游流动~ 不管是请求报文还是响应报文,所有报文都会向下游流动。 所有报文的发送者都在接收者的上游。 报文的组成部分 #47 对报文进行描述的起始行(start line) 如:HTTP/1.0 200 ok... 请求报文 首部 状态码 响应报文 服务端 HTTP 报文结构 1、报文结构 1.1、请求报文 即从客户端(浏览器)向Web服务器发送请求报文。报文的所有字段都是ASCII码。 实例: GET /js/an.js /1.1 #请求行 Accept: */* #可接受的媒体类型 Accept-Encoding: gzip, deflate #可接受 ... 服务器 web页面 状态码 请求报文 响应报文 ls request报文 http报文url 目录HTTP请求报文格式请求行请求方法URL请求头部 参考链接HTTP请求行、请求头、请求体详解HTTP请求报文格式请求行请求方法中转站:HTTP请求方式URLHTTP使用统一资源标识符(Uniform Resource Identifiers, URI)来传输数据和建立连接URL(Uniform Resource Locator):统一资源定位符是互联网上用来标识某一处资源的地址URL是一种特 ls request报文 HTTP 文件名 请求头